LONDON (MarketWatch) -- Broadcom Corp. said Wednesday that it has filed a complaint seeking a declaratory judgment that the sales and licensing practices of Qualcomm Inc. amount to patent misuse. The complaint asserts among other things that Qualcomm's use of "exhausted" patents to control post-sale use of products results in a double recovery of royalties to Qualcomm for the use of...
